If faulty brakes, faulty tires, or malfunctioning guiding parts created the collision, the vehicle maker can be sued under item liability regulations. If you're believing, "can I sue for being struck Check out the post right here by a semi vehicle if a mechanical failure created the crash? ", the solution depends on whether faulty truck parts added https://stephenjvrj467.lucialpiazzale.com/find-leading-car-crash-lawyers-vehicle-accident-attorneys-close-by to the crash. A vehicle vehicle driver might be accountable if they were speeding up, fatigued, sidetracked, or driving drunk. Federal regulations restrict truckers to 11 hours of driving per day, yet many exceed this restriction to satisfy limited due dates. If a motorist breached federal guidelines, they can be called to account.
